New Holland Construction’s C Series loader backhoes feature Tier 4 final emissions-compliant engines. The line-up  consists of the B95C, B95C TC, B95C LR, and B110C loader backhoes.

The C Series loader backhoes have backhoe bucket breakout forces of 12,933 lb.-ft. and lift capacities at 12 feet of 3,940 lbs. These machines are ideal for job tasks such as digging trenches or placing pipe.

The C Series loader backhoes include the B95C LR (long reach) and B95C TC (tool carrier) models. The B95C LR combines the compact size of the B95C with the longer stick of the B110C. Ideal for material handling use, the B95C TC delivers true self-leveling to the loader both up and down.

The new C Series loader backhoes feature Tier 4B emissions certified diesel engines, ranging from 97 gross hp to 110 gross hp. The engines leverage SCR technology. SCR is a cool-running, quiet system that’s separate from the main engine function and does not compromise horsepower or torque. The SCR technology does not place any additional demands on the cooling package, which means that zero power is diverted to cool the exhaust gas.

For easier serviceability, the New Holland C Series features a tilt-forward hood that is easy to open and provides wide access with low effort for routine maintenance needs.
